Roofing repairs vary based on a few key factors. The specific material on your roof, such as asphalt shingles versus metal, plays a significant role. We also look at the total square footage of the damaged area, how easily accessible the roof is, and whether there is hidden water damage underneath the surface. The best person to fix a leaking roof in El Paso is a licensed and insured roofing contractor. They possess the expertise to accurately diagnose the source of the leak, even if it's not immediately visible. Their experience ensures a proper and lasting repair.
Homeowners insurance in El Paso often covers roof repairs resulting from sudden and accidental events like severe weather. It's important to review your specific policy for coverage details. A licensed roofer can help document the damage for your insurance claim.

Yes, it's often possible to repair just a section of a roof. If a specific area has sustained damage, a skilled roofer can often target that section for repair. This can be a more cost-effective solution than replacing the entire roof. A professional can determine if a partial repair is suitable.
